Typical Issues and DIY Solutions

Before calling an expert, it's helpful to identify and attempt to fix some common problems with aluminium bifold door bottom pivot repair doors. Here are a couple of issues you might experience and how to resolve them:

  1. Sticky or Jammed Doors

    • Cause: Dirt, particles, or misalignment.
    • Solution: Clean the tracks with a wet fabric and a mild cleaning agent. Utilize a lube like silicone spray to ensure smooth motion. If the door is jammed, check for misalignment and adjust the hinges or rollers.
  2. Leaking Doors

    • Cause: Damaged or used seals.
    • Service: Inspect the seals around the door and replace any that are harmed or used. Make sure the seals are correctly installed and compressed to develop a tight seal.
  3. Squeaky Hinges

    • Cause: Lack of lubrication.
    • Option: Apply a lube like WD-40 to the hinges. Rub out any excess to prevent dirt accumulation.
  4. Broken or Loose Handles

    • Cause: Wear and tear or incorrect setup.
    • Solution: Tighten loose screws or replace the handle if it is harmed. Make sure the new deal with works with your door.
  5. Dented or Scratched Frames

    • Cause: Accidental damage.
    • Solution: For minor damages, utilize a hairdryer to warm the area and carefully press the dent out. For scratches, utilize a metal polish or a specialized scratch remover.

FAQs

Q: How much does it cost to repair an aluminium bifold door?

  • The cost can vary depending upon the degree of the damage and the parts required. Basic repairs like lubing hinges may cost as little as ₤ 50, while more complex repairs involving structural damage can v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 or more.

Q: Can I repair an aluminium bifold door myself?

  • Yes, for minor issues like sticky doors or squeaky hinges, you can often carry out the repairs yourself. Nevertheless, for more complex issues, it's finest to consult a professional.

Q: How long do aluminium commercial bifold door repairs doors last?

  • With proper maintenance, aluminium bifold doors can last 20 to 30 years. Regular cleansing and lubrication can extend their life-span.

Q: How often should I maintain my aluminium bifold door?

  • It's recommended to tidy and examine your aluminium bifold door a minimum of twice a year. Lube the hinges and tracks as required to guarantee smooth operation.
